Japan is hosting a series of free concerts to express its gratitude for the support it got following the March 11, 2011 earthquake and tsunami.

The first concert organized by Japan’s mission to the UN along with the Japan Foundation in New York is at UN headquarters Monday and there is another Tuesday at Lincoln center.

The concert features Ondekoza, a professional Japanese drumming troupe, along with other musicians from Japan.

Julie Walker spoke with Kazuaki Kubo, the Director General of the Japan Foundation New York who says they are also dedicating the concerts to all victims of disasters and conflicts around the world.
